Essential Construction Bid Spreadsheet Templates

Navigating the complexities of construction bidding requires meticulous planning and organization. Thankfully, there are accessible spreadsheet templates specifically designed to streamline this process. These effective tools provide a structured framework for inputting costs, calculating bids, and analyzing profitability. By leveraging these templates, contractors can enhance their bidding accuracy, reduce errors, and make informed decisions that boost their chances of securing profitable contracts.

A well-designed construction bid spreadsheet template typically includes fields for labor costs, material expenses, equipment rental fees, permits, insurance, and overhead. Additionally, it often incorporates formulas to automate calculations such as profit margins, total project cost, and estimated completion time. By leveraging these templates, contractors can gain valuable insights into their bidding strategy and identify potential areas for improvement.

  • Utilize pre-built formulas for accurate cost calculations.
  • Monitor labor, materials, equipment, and overhead expenses effectively.
  • Compare different bid scenarios to optimize profitability.
  • Present professional and organized bids to clients.

Bid Analysis for Construction Professionals

A thorough tender evaluation is critical for construction professionals to make informed decisions on projects. It goes beyond simply comparing prices. A comprehensive analysis should delve into the depth of each bid, taking into account factors such as proposed materials, construction techniques, project duration, and the reputation of the contractor.

  • A robust bid analysis can help identify potential challenges early on, enabling you to negotiate better terms with bidders.
  • Moreover, it allows for a deeper understanding of each bidder's capabilities, ultimately leading to a more successful project.
